WebFeb 11, 2024 · The first step after that is to accurately set out the cubby area. Mark an area measuring I800mm square by driving four corner pegs into the ground and joining them with builder’s string line (Fig.1). Lines 1 and 2 should be equal length, lines 3 and 4 equal length. Then measure the diagonally opposite corners, lines 5 and 6. WebMar 26, 2024 · Playhouses, no matter the design, serve as important tools for children to become sound adults.
